PHOSPHOLIPASE A2 INHIBITOR FROM VIPOXIN
OverviewOverview
The high resolution crystal structure of a natural PLA2 inhibitor has been, determined by Patterson search methods. In the heterodimeric, neurotoxic, complex, vipoxin, isolated from the venom of Bulgarian viper, PLA2, inhibitor represents the non-toxic subunit. The model was refined to a, crystallographic R-factor of 15.5% for data between 6 and 1.76 A, resolution. The packing of the inhibitor in the crystal reveals close, contacts between the molecules, which are symmetry-related by the 2-fold, axes of the lattice. These pairs associate as a crystallographic dimer, stabilized by a set of interactions, including van der Waals contacts, between residues from symmetry-related pairs, denoted as the recognition, site and the recognition surface.
